Profile

Back in 1955 the aptly named Evergreen, then named Even, took line honours in the Sydney-Hobart race. Now based at Gove in the Northern Territory she took line honours and third on corrected time in the 1986 Darwin to Ambon race. Evergreen was built in Sydney in 1952 from best Australian timbers and materials to Lloyds specifications, and the craftsmanship of expert Australian shipwrights is still evident in her hull today.
